Top Definition
When some one makes a remark that is so dramatic that a drama queen point must be awarded, and pinned to the lapel.
Drama Queen: Oh my god its so hot I'm going to die!!

Friend: Your going to die? Really? Here is a drama queen point for you! Pin it to the lapel - wear it with pride.
by MacDaddy and Charl June 30, 2006
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.